#595945 Hex color

#595945

The hexadecimal color code #595945 corresponds to the code RGB( 89, 89, 69 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,35 level), green (at 0,35 level) and blue (at 0,27 level). Its brightness is 30% and its saturation is 12%. It is composed of red at 36%, green at 36% and blue at 27%.
